Factors to consider for Senior citizens



While oral implants offer countless advantages, there are necessary considerations senior citizens should remember before waging this option.

First, your overall wellness plays a critical function. Problems like diabetes mellitus, weakening of bones, or heart problems can impact healing and make complex the treatment. It's important to consult with your healthcare provider to guarantee you're an ideal prospect.



Next, consider the cost. Dental implants can be expensive, and insurance policy protection varies. Make sure you understand your financial responsibilities and explore settlement alternatives if required.

In addition, consider your oral hygiene regimen. Implants call for attentive care to stop infection and guarantee longevity.

One more factor is the moment dedication involved. The procedure can take a number of months from appointment to last placement, so you'll need to intend appropriately.

The Implant Treatment Refine



Recognizing the dental implant treatment process is crucial for seniors considering this dental choice. The trip typically starts with an appointment where your dental practitioner assesses your dental wellness and reviews your objectives. They might take X-rays or scans to ensure you're a suitable prospect for implants.

Once you're approved, the primary step of the procedure entails putting the titanium implant right into your jawbone. This is done under regional anesthetic, so you won't feel pain during the procedure.

After the implant is positioned, it's vital to allow a healing period of a couple of months. During this moment, the dental implant integrates with your bone-- a procedure referred to as osseointegration.

After recovery, you'll go back to the dentist to attach an abutment, which serves as an adapter in between the dental implant and the crown. When the abutment is safeguarded, perceptions of your mouth will certainly be required to develop a custom-made crown that matches your all-natural teeth.

Ultimately, when your crown prepares, your dental practitioner will connect it to the joint. The entire process may take a number of months, yet the outcome is a long lasting, natural-looking tooth that can considerably improve your quality of life.
